I
Iain Monkley Review of Turn me up games, inc.
Turn me up games, inc. is a company that knows how...
Turn me up games, inc. is a company that knows how to deliver quality gaming experiences. The website turnmeupgames.com offers a wide range of games to choose from. I particularly enjoyed the immersive graphics and engaging gameplay. It's definitely worth a try!
Comments: